Artica Proxy 4.50 Unauthenticated PHP Deserialization

The Artica Proxy administrative web application will deserialize arbitrary PHP objects supplied by unauthenticated users and subsequently enable code execution as the www-data user. Version 4.50 is affected.

Artica Proxy 4.40 / 4.50 Local File Inclusion / Traversal

Artica Proxy versions 4.40 and 4.50 suffer from a local file inclusion protection bypass vulnerability that allows for path traversal.

GHSA-6q4w-9x56-rmwq: Deno arbitrary file descriptor close via `op_node_ipc_pipe()` leading to permission prompt bypass

### Summary Use of raw file descriptors in `op_node_ipc_pipe()` leads to premature close of arbitrary file descriptors, allowing standard input to be re-opened as a different resource resulting in permission prompt bypass. ### Details Node child_process IPC relies on the JS side to pass the raw IPC file descriptor to `op_node_ipc_pipe()`, which returns a `IpcJsonStreamResource` ID associated with the file descriptor. On closing the resource, the raw file descriptor is closed together. Although closing a file descriptor is seemingly a harmless task, this has been known to be exploitable: - With `--allow-read` and `--allow-write` permissions, one can open `/dev/ptmx` as stdin. GHSA-9p43-hj5j-96h5: esphome vulnerable to stored Cross-site Scripting in edit configuration file API

### Summary Edit configuration file API in dashboard component of ESPHome version 2023.12.9 (command line installation and Home Assistant add-on) serves unsanitized data with “Content-Type: text/html; charset=UTF-8”, allowing remote authenticated user to inject arbitrary web script and exfiltrate session cookies via Cross-Site scripting (XSS). ### Credits Spike Reply Cybersecurity Teams ### Details It is possible for a malicious authenticated user to inject arbitrary Javascript in configuration files using a POST request to the /edit endpoint, the configuration parameter allows to specify the file to write. GHSA-c69x-5xmw-v44x: CasaOS Improper Restriction of Excessive Authentication Attempts vulnerability

### Summary Here it is observed that the CasaOS doesn't defend against password brute force attacks, which leads to having full access to the server. ### Details The web application lacks control over the login attempts i.e. why attacker can use a password brute force attack to find and get full access over the. ### PoC 1.
